EGP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2020 in Review

292 of the 4,877 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in EastGroup Properties (EGP) for Q2 2020, worth a combined $4.37B — up 15% from $3.8B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 45 funds opened new EGP positions and 29 closed out — a net gain of 16 holders — while 105 added to existing stakes and 105 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Eaton Vance Management, adding an estimated $52.7M. The largest seller was Invesco, cutting an estimated $71.8M.
